Cueva del Pindal
Cueva del Pindal is a cave in Ribadedeva Municipality, Asturias. Cueva del Pindal is situated nearby to the museum Centro de Interpretación del Entorno de San Emeterio, as well as near the chapel Humilladero de San Emeterio.Photo: Falconaumanni, CC BY 3.0.
- Type: Cave
- Description: cave with prehistoric art
- Also known as: “Cueva el Pindal”
